      I've been trying to do MILDs, but when I try to repeat the phrase in my head, I always have a song lingering. I feel like that's making it not work. What can I do to combat that?
      Ahh so you've got the case of the earworms (or Last Song Syndrome). There are three ways to get rid of that.
      1. Replace it with a different song.
      2. Sing it over and over until it loses its meaning and you get tired of it.
      3. Give it to someone else by singing it near them.

      Lol. But yeah, perhaps you can do the mantras to the tune of the song stuck in your head? That can give it a little extra oomph if you sing your mantra. Good luck!
